I lov3 CLI : Editores (III)

Para finalizar la serie sobre editores: GNU Emacs, por muchos definido no como un editor si no como un “estilo de vida” ya que gracias a sus extensiones puede ser más que un todo terreno, calendario, email, planificador de proyectos, navegador web, cliente IRC y mucho más. Claro que esto implica una curva de aprendizaje alta, pero para los que logren llegar a la cima de esta empinada cumbre, pueden alcanzar el  Valhalla, Shangri-la (Shamballa) o Eden, de la iglesia de Emacs bendecidos por San iGNUcius, claro esta.

Por cierto los capítulos anteriores de la serie, nano y vim, en los links a continuación  I lov3 CLI : Editores (I) y I lov3 CLI : Editores (II).

Pues bueno el editor: GNU Emacs, como características principales, incluye coloreado de sintaxis para distinto tipo de archivos, como texto plano, código fuente y HTML, y un completo tutorial para los nuevos usuarios. La mayor ventaja que tiene, es que no tendrías que salir de él por nada del mundo ya que tiene todo lo que necesitas para trabajar, digamos que un 85-90%, el resto tocaría configurarlo manualmente, pero ello es otra historia.

Pero como ya mencione la curva de aprendizaje es alta, así que luego de un tiempo familiarizándose con los atajos de teclado (tiene muchísimos) y demás cantidad de opciones, aprender Lisp (nunca esta demás, y supongo que la vieja guardia se emocionara, y al resto nos tocara quemar las pestañas) y luego ajustándolo a gusto personal (se puede pasar una vida), pero dicen que haz dado el mayor de los pasos a la iluminación, claro que también esta la extensión <customize> y agregar macros con ciertas combinaciones de teclado a gusto personal, para hacerla mas tuya.

Como nota anecdótica y debido a que Emacs requiere el uso de la tecla [Ctrl] , dado que generalmente se usa el meñique, muchos usuarios sufren lesiones (molestia, dolor) a este dedo, por el esfuerzo repetitivo para encontrar la iluminación, cual penitencia, a estos se les conoce como Emacs pinky (pueda que les suene más claro una “pinky promise” o las promesas con dedo meñique que se ven habitualmente en ciertas sociedades). Cosas de la Savannah GNU que supongo es donde se inicio todo esta historia.

Para más ayuda pueden usar el tutorial que incorpora, o también si son usuarios de Usenet pueden suscribirse al grupo de noticias gnu.emacs.sources (recomiendo el software pan en gnu/linux para estos menesteres), la ultima versión estable 24.5 con fecha abril del 2015.

Imagen destacada bajo licencia CC BY-SA 3.0

Entiendo que bien vale la pena aprenderlo, si son activistas del software libre sera una de sus herramientas vitales y de mayor poder, para los demás hijos de tux, es una nueva experiencia para aprender cosas distintas (claro si hay de sobra tiempo libre y las ganas de comenzar) , y si conoces Lips, pues ya tienes media lucha ganada, así que avanti.

Hasta otro post y buenas vibras lectores.

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s